Il y a 15 méthodes de requête HTTP, et selon la norme HTTP, les requêtes HTTP peuvent utiliser plusieurs méthodes de requête. HTTP 1.0 définit trois méthodes de requête : GET, POST et HEAD. HTTP 1.1 ajoute cinq nouvelles méthodes de requête : OPTIONS, PUT, DELETE, TRACE et CONNECT.
numéro de série | méthode | décrire |
---|---|---|
1 | GET | Demander des informations sur la page spécifiée et renvoyer le corps de l'entité. |
2 | HEAD | Similaire à une requête GET, sauf qu'il n'y a pas de contenu spécifique dans la réponse retournée, qui est utilisé pour obtenir l'en-tête |
3 | post | Soumettre des données à une ressource spécifiée pour traitement (tel que le soumission d'un formulaire ou le téléversement d'un fichier). Les données sont contenues dans le corps de la requête. Les requêtes POST peuvent entraîner la création de nouvelles ressources et/ou la modification des ressources existantes. |
4 | Mettre | Les données transmises du côté client au serveur supplantent le contenu du document spécifié. |
5 | SUPPRIMER | Demander au serveur de supprimer la page spécifiée. |
6 | CONNECT | L'HTTP/1.1 Le protocole est réservé aux serveurs proxy qui peuvent pipé des connexions. |
7 | OPTIONS | Permet au client de visualiser les performances du serveur. |
8 | TRACE | Les requêtes écho reçues par le serveur sont principalement utilisées pour les tests ou la diagnostique. |
9 | PATCH | L'entité contient une table qui décrit la différence par rapport au contenu original représenté par l'URI. |
10 | MOUVER | Le serveur de requête déplace la page spécifiée vers une autre adresse réseau. |
11 | COPIER | Le serveur de requête copie la page spécifiée vers une autre adresse réseau. |
12 | Lien | Demander au serveur d'établir une relation de lien. |
13 | DÉLIER | Rompre le lien. |
14 | ENROBÉ | Permet au client deenvoyer des requêtes encapsulées. |
15 | Extension-mothed | Sans changer l'accord, des méthodes supplémentaires peuvent être ajoutées. |